What is an IT Operations Associate?
Career: It Operations Associate
IT Operations Associates are professionals responsible for maintaining and supporting an organization's IT infrastructure. Their duties often include monitoring system performance, troubleshooting hardware and software issues, ensuring data backups, and assisting in network administration. They work to ensure that IT systems run smoothly and efficiently, minimizing downtime and disruptions. IT Operations Associates also collaborate with other IT staff to implement new technologies and security measures, providing essential support to daily business operations.
